**Q: Why did my request get a 429 from the Tollgate gateway?**

Tollgate enforces per-service token buckets: 200 requests/minute default, bursts up to 50. Limits are keyed on the calling service identity, not IP. If you're reviewing code that retries on 429, check it honors the Retry-After header and backs off exponentially — hammering the gateway triggers a temporary ban. Custom limits require a quota entry in the gateway config repo, approved by the platform team. For quota increases or disputes, email the gateway owners at the address below.

escalation mailbox, fahaf-bajep: druael@lumiccorp.internal

**Postmortem timeline — Farelight pricing experiment**

14:22 — On-call paged after checkout conversions dropped sharply on the Farelight platform. Investigation showed the ticket-pricing experiment had begun serving the treatment price to 100% of traffic instead of the intended 10% split, due to a misconfigured rollout flag pushed earlier that afternoon. Experiment was halted at 14:41 and prices reverted. The deploy responsible was identified by the token recorded below.

session token of fadug-hahap = htk3_554

**Q: Can I use the goods lift at Marrow Point after hours?**

Short answer: only for actual deliveries. The goods lift is reserved for couriers and the loading dock crew, so don't use it to skip the stairs. If you're receiving a night delivery, the lift panel needs the dock access code, which follows below.

badge for bahop-tajof: bdg-SYX-0